What is Manager Financial Reporting?
Manager Financial Reporting is part of Record-to-Report (R2R) Service Operations team, which is providing accounting and reporting services to VEON HQ. Manager Financial Reporting will be mainly responsible for monthly closing and group financial reporting for HQ entities, and will also play critical role in driving continuous improvement initiatives related to accounting and reporting under our digital transformation roadmap.
As part of the shared services set up, the role reports to Head of Record-to-Report (R2R) and requires strong collaboration with HQ functions.
What does Manager Financial Reporting do?
· Perform group financial reporting, including detailed IFRS assessment of transactions and events such as mergers, acquisitions, divestments, liquidations, dividends, share-based compensation, financial instruments, provisions, intercompany and related party, and other group strategic transactions.
· Maintain relationship with business as well as other finance teams to effectively run R2R processes.
· Coordinate monthly closing ensuring service delivery in line with agreed KPIs and targets.
· Prepare monthly closing dashboards including reconciliations, variance analysis and commentaries. Follow-up on identified corrections and adjustments.
· Assist HQ teams in accounting and IFRS reporting side of strategic projects.
· Actively participate in the implementation, maintenance and improvements of ERP and associated systems.
· Assist in management reporting, income tax reporting, VAT filing, other statutory reporting and external/internal audits facilitation.
· Ensure compliance with SOX controls including documentation and reporting.
· Understand business challenges relevant to key operations and formulate ways to address them in the best possible ways.
· Identify and support implementation of end-to-end process improvement initiatives in accordance with R2R automation and digital transformation objectives.
